Heim >Backend-Entwicklung >PHP-Problem >So konvertieren Sie einen String in einen Gleitkommawert in PHP
So konvertieren Sie einen String in einen Gleitkommatyp in PHP: 1. Fügen Sie den Zieltyp „(float)“, „(double)“ oder „(real)“ in Klammern vor der String-Variablen hinzu, die Syntax lautet „ ( float)$str"; 2. Verwenden Sie die Funktion floatval(), Syntax „floatval($str)".
Die Betriebsumgebung dieses Tutorials: Windows 7-System, PHP Version 7.1, DELL G3-Computer
Datentypkonvertierung bezieht sich auf die Konvertierung von Variablen oder Werten von einem Datentyp in andere Datentypen. Es gibt zwei Konvertierungsmethoden: die automatische Typkonvertierung und die erzwungene Typkonvertierung.
Wir stellen Ihnen die erzwungene Typkonvertierung vor und schauen uns zwei Methoden zum Konvertieren einer Zeichenfolge in einen Gleitkommatyp an:
Fügen Sie den Zieltyp (float) in Klammern vor der Variablen
hinzu. (double)
, (real)
(float)
、(double)
、(real)
使用floatval()
floatval()
Beispiel 1:
<?php header("Content-type:text/html;charset=utf-8"); $str="3.1452"; echo '变量 $str 的类型为:'.gettype($str).'<br>'; $float=(float)$str; echo '变量 $float 的类型为:'.gettype($float).'<br>'; ?>
Ausgabe Ergebnis:
Beispiel 2:<?php header("Content-type:text/html;charset=utf-8"); $str="3.1452"; echo '变量 $str 的类型为:'.gettype($str).'<br>'; $float=floatval($str); echo '变量 $float 的类型为:'.gettype($float).'<br>'; ?>Ausgabeergebnis: Empfohlenes Lernen: „🎜PHP-Video-Tutorial🎜“🎜
Das obige ist der detaillierte Inhalt vonSo konvertieren Sie einen String in einen Gleitkommawert in PHP.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!